The Psychological Basis of Emotions in Reward Processing

Emotions are deeply intertwined with how humans perceive and respond to rewards. When an individual anticipates a reward, neural circuits activate, generating emotional responses that can heighten motivation or caution. For example, the anticipation of a monetary bonus can evoke excitement, while the threat of losing a significant amount can trigger anxiety.

Research demonstrates that structures within the limbic system, such as the amygdala and nucleus accumbens, are central to processing emotional valuation in reward contexts. The amygdala, often associated with fear and threat detection, modulates emotional responses based on perceived risk, whereas the nucleus accumbens is crucial for experiencing pleasure and reward anticipation.

Importantly, emotional responses can operate independently of rational evaluation. While cognitive pathways analyze reward magnitude and probability logically, emotional circuits often respond swiftly, influencing decision speed and confidence. This dual processing explains why individuals sometimes make impulsive choices driven more by feelings than by rational analysis.

Emotions as Drivers of Risk Assessment and Tolerance

Positive emotions such as excitement, hope, or pride can significantly increase a person’s willingness to engage in risky behaviors. For instance, traders experiencing euphoria during a bull market tend to take larger positions, often underestimating potential losses. Conversely, negative emotional states—fear, anxiety, or disappointment—act as natural risk suppressors, prompting caution or withdrawal.

Research indicates that emotional states can modulate risk perception independently of actual reward magnitude. An individual under stress may perceive a risky investment as more threatening, regardless of its statistical odds, while someone feeling optimistic might downplay associated dangers. This emotional bias often explains discrepancies between rational risk assessments and actual choices.

Emotional State Effect on Risk Perception
Elation Increases risk tolerance, encourages bold decisions
Fear Decreases risk tolerance, promotes cautiousness
Disappointment Leads to risk aversion, hesitation

The Dual Role of Emotions: Motivation and Bias in Decision-Making

Emotions intrinsically motivate individuals to pursue rewards. For example, the feeling of pride after completing a challenging project can reinforce similar future behaviors. However, emotions can also introduce biases, leading to distortions in rational judgment.

Heuristics—mental shortcuts influenced by feelings—often shape decisions. An example is the affect heuristic, where people rely on their emotional response to a stimulus rather than objective analysis. This can cause overconfidence in risky ventures if the emotion felt is overly positive, or undue caution if negative feelings dominate.

“Emotions are double-edged swords—driving us toward rewarding outcomes while sometimes blinding us to potential risks.”

In real-world scenarios, such biases can lead to financial bubbles or avoidable losses. Recognizing how emotions influence heuristics enables better decision strategies, especially in high-stakes environments.

Situational and Individual Variations in Emotional Influence

Personality traits such as impulsivity or optimism shape how individuals emotionally respond to rewards. An impulsive person may react more intensely to potential gains or losses, leading to more risky choices. Similarly, optimists tend to perceive rewards more favorably, often underestimating associated risks.

Contextual factors—like social pressure, stress, or environmental cues—also modulate emotional responses. For example, high-stress situations can amplify fear or anxiety, reducing risk tolerance, while social approval can boost positive emotions, encouraging risk-taking. Cultural differences further influence how rewards and risks are emotionally valued, with some societies emphasizing collective well-being over individual gain, affecting emotional valuation.

Understanding these variations is vital for designing effective interventions, policies, or incentives tailored to specific groups or contexts.

Neurobiological Insights: Linking Brain Networks, Emotions, and Decision Outcomes

The interplay between emotional circuits and reward pathways in the brain underpins many decision-making behaviors. For instance, dopamine is a key neurochemical modulator that reinforces reward-seeking behaviors, while serotonin influences mood regulation and impulsivity.

Functional neuroimaging studies reveal that during reward pursuit, the prefrontal cortex interacts dynamically with the limbic system. A balanced interaction fosters resilience against emotional biases, whereas heightened limbic activity can predispose individuals to susceptibility, impulsivity, or emotional volatility.

“Neurochemical and neural network interactions shape how emotions influence the evaluation of rewards and risks, ultimately guiding decision outcomes.”

This neurobiological perspective underscores the importance of emotional resilience—traits or interventions that strengthen prefrontal control can improve decision-making, especially under emotional stress or temptation.

Practical Implications: Harnessing Emotions to Improve Decision-Making

Awareness of emotional influences is the first step toward better decision-making. Techniques such as mindfulness, emotional regulation strategies, or cognitive-behavioral approaches can help individuals recognize and regulate their feelings during critical choices.

For example, pausing to assess emotional reactions before acting on impulse reduces bias. In organizational settings, training programs can teach employees to identify emotional triggers that influence risk perceptions, leading to more balanced decisions.

In fields like behavioral economics, integrating emotional awareness into incentive design can mitigate irrational behaviors. Policymakers can craft policies that account for emotional contexts, such as framing rewards in a way that fosters positive emotional engagement without encouraging reckless risk-taking.
